Rollup merge of #147213 - ivmarkov:fix-hostname-espidf, r=joboet Fix broken STD build for ESP-IDF PRs #147162 and #146937 did [broke](https://github.com/esp-rs/esp-idf-sys/actions/runs/18151791720/job/51663969786) the STD build for `target_os = "espidf"` because that target [does not have neither a `gethostname`, not a `libc::_SC_HOST_NAME_MAX` by default](espressif/esp-idf#14849). While there is a [3rd party component for this syscall](https://components.espressif.com/components/espressif/sock_utils/versions/0.2.2/readme) in the ESP-IDF component registry, I don't think we should use it, because it does not come with ESP-IDF by default. Therefore, the one-liner fix just re-routes ESP-IDF into the `unsupported` branch.
